Quick and Easy Pesto Tilapia Dinner
This tilapia pesto dish features tender fillets coated in a flavorful pesto marinade, then baked to perfection. It’s a versatile recipe that pairs well with various sides, including Tilapia Pasta or steamed vegetables, making it a great choice for a satisfying Tilapia Dinner.
Ingredients
- 4 tilapia fillets
- 1/2 cup pesto sauce
- 1 tablespoon lemon juice
- 1 teaspoon lemon zest
- Salt and pepper to taste
- 1 tablespoon olive oil
- Fresh basil leaves for garnish (optional)
Instructions
- Preheat the Oven: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C).
- Prepare the Marinade: In a small bowl, mix together the pesto sauce, lemon juice, lemon zest, salt, and pepper.
- Coat the Fish: Place the tilapia fillets in a baking dish and drizzle with olive oil. Spread the pesto marinade evenly over each fillet.
- Bake: Bake in the preheated oven for 15 – 20 minutes, or until the fish flakes easily with a fork.
- Serve: Garnish with fresh basil leaves if desired. Enjoy your tilapia pesto with pasta or a side salad.
Cook and Prep Times
- Prep Time: 10 minutes
- Cook Time: 20 minutes
- Total Time: 30 minutes
Nutrition Information
- Servings: 4 fillets
- Calories: 220kcal
- Fat: 12g
- Protein: 24g
- Carbohydrates: 2g
